Aditya Dhar's espionage blockbuster 'Dhurandhar 2: The Revenge' has solidified its status as the highest-grossing Hindi film of all time. As of its 56th day in theaters, the movie has garnered Rs. 1,143.89 crore in domestic net collections and an impressive Rs. 1,795.60 crore globally.
The film is now targeting the domestic net record previously held by 'Pushpa: The Rule -- Part 2', which stood at Rs. 1,234.10 crore. With approximately Rs. 90 crore still to be added, 'Dhurandhar 2' has a clear path to potentially breaking this record within its remaining theatrical run.
'Dhurandhar 2' made an unprecedented debut, earning Rs. 674.17 crore in its first week alone, a record for any Indian film. By its 11th day, it had already surpassed the lifetime earnings of its 2025 predecessor, and by Week 3, it crossed the Rs. 1,000 crore domestic net milestone, a feat previously exclusive to pan-India giants.
Ranveer Singh stars as a R&AW operative leading a double life, in a narrative intricately woven with real-world events like the 26/11 attacks and demonetization. The film, shot across Ladakh, Thailand, and Himachal Pradesh, features a strong ensemble cast.
